Abstract

The utility model provides a kind of enhanced corrugated steel, belong to corrugated steel technical field, including plate body, several the first ripples being arranged on the plate body, it is several be arranged on the plate body and with first ripple the second ripple disposed in parallel, the wavelength and wave height of first ripple are respectively less than the wavelength and wave height of second ripple, enhanced corrugated steel provided by the utility model, on plate body in such a way that big waveform is arranged in conjunction with small form, big waveform is provided between several small forms, big waveform is arranged in the biggish regional area of corrugated steel stress, corrugated steel relative to completely set up big waveform saves the use of steel, both the needs that corrugated steel needs regional area in project to enhance be able to satisfy, cost of manufacture is saved, and item can be met by not needing to increase additional support construction and other attachmentes Mesh requirement, implements simple and convenient.

Background technique
As corrugated steel is using more and more extensive, the needs of corrugated steel are also more and more, in the work progress of corrugated steel In to be frequently encountered the local pressure of corrugated steel be more than other regions, need to carry out intensity to the stress large area of corrugated steel On enhancing, but the local strengthening measure of existing corrugated steel at present is that the region reinforced is being needed to increase external support mostly Structure increases the intensity of the corrugated steel in this region, and this local enhancement measure implements comparatively laborious or whole using strong Higher corrugated steel is spent to reach the needs of construction, but in this way, it is also used by force in the region for not requiring stress big Big corrugated steel is spent, the waste of steel in the construction process is caused, increases the cost of entire corrugated steel construction.

Also referring to Fig. 1 to Fig. 4, now enhanced corrugated steel provided by the utility model is illustrated.The enhancing Type corrugated steel, including plate body 1, several the first ripples 2 being arranged on the plate body 1, it is several be arranged on the plate body 1 and With first ripple 2, second ripple 3 disposed in parallel, the wavelength and wave height of first ripple 2 are respectively less than second wave The wavelength and wave height of line 3, medium wavelength it is signified be on the first ripple 2 and the second ripple 3 two highest points or two minimum points it Between apart from size, wave height refers to the distance between 3 the highest point and the lowest point of the first ripple 2 and the second ripple size, First ripple 2 is an integral molding structure with the second ripple 3 with plate body 1, and first ripple 2 and the second ripple 3 are by the plate The production of 1 roll-forming of body, plate body 1 can according to requirement of engineering by the plate body 1 of this enhanced corrugated steel along with first ripple 2 And second the vertical direction in ripple direction of ripple 3 be bent into required shape, the plate body 1 of this enhanced corrugated steel can root Circle, arch, the shape of a hoof or the shapes such as rectangular are fabricated to but are not limited only to according to requirement of engineering.
Enhanced corrugated steel provided by the utility model, compared with prior art, by the way that several first are arranged on plate body 1 Ripple 2 and wavelength and wave height are all larger than the second ripple 3 of the first ripple 2, increase the moment of inertia of waveform, increase waveform Bending resistance, therefore bearing capacity is stronger.On plate body 1 in such a way that big waveform is arranged in conjunction with small form, several are small It is provided with big waveform between waveform, big waveform is arranged in the biggish regional area of corrugated steel stress, relative to completely set up big The corrugated steel of waveform saves the use of steel, has both been able to satisfy the needs that corrugated steel needs regional area in project to enhance, section The about cost of manufacture of corrugated steel, and plate body 1 can according to requirement of engineering by the plate body 1 of this enhanced corrugated steel along with it is described The vertical direction in the ripple direction of first ripple 2 and the second ripple 3 is bent into required shape, the plate of this enhanced corrugated steel Body 1 can be fabricated to but be not limited only to circle, arch, the shape of a hoof or the shapes such as rectangular, make the application of this enhanced corrugated steel More extensively, and it is more convenient to use.
Further, a kind of tool also referring to Fig. 1 to Fig. 4, as enhanced corrugated steel provided by the utility model Body embodiment, the bottom section of the trough of the first ripple 2 and the bottom section of the second ripple 3 are in the same plane, trough For at the minimum point of the first ripple 2 and the second ripple 3, the height of the wave crest of the first ripple 2 is lower than the height of the wave crest of the second ripple 3 Degree, the projection of the trough of the trough of the first ripple 2 and the second ripple 3 in the vertical direction is in the same plane, ensure that plate Body 1 by the trough of the first ripple 2 and the second ripple 3 towards inside of various shapes, such as works as wave after being processed into various shape When line steel is made cylindrical shape, the trough of the first ripple 2 and the second ripple 3 towards the inside of bellows, will be made to form various Holding inside the corrugated steel of shape is smooth, makes the more convenient to use of the enhanced corrugated steel of the utility model.
Further, Fig. 3 and Fig. 4 is please referred to, a kind of specific reality as enhanced corrugated steel provided by the utility model Mode is applied, several width direction settings along the second ripple 3 and the intensity for increasing plate body 1 are additionally provided at the second ripple 3 Ribs 4, ribs 4 be arranged at the second ripple 3 composition arc groove in, scene can be passed through between ribs and plate body It is welded and fixed, ribs can also be fixed using high-strength bolt with plate body, and the setting of ribs 4 is on corrugated steel plate body 1 The second ripple 3 at intensity further reinforced, keep 1 intensity of plate body more preferable, make the bearing capacity of enhanced corrugated steel It is stronger.
Further, referring to Fig. 4,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ula, the end of plate body 1 are additionally provided with the fixed groove 5 for being used to fix adjacent plate body 1 of the length direction setting along end, phase The end of adjacent plate body 1 is also equipped with the fixing insertion 6 cooperated with fixed groove 5, and fixed groove 5 and fixing insertion 6 can be with ripples The plate body 1 of steel is fabricated to corresponding shape, and the sealant for keeping sealing, anchor are additionally provided with inside fixed groove 5 The setting of slot 5 and fixing insertion 6 makes the stronger better tightness of fixation between two plate bodys 1, while solid in the connection of two plate bodys 1 Periodically, fixed groove 5 can also play positioning action to adjacent plate body 1, keep the fixation between two plate bodys 1 more convenient.
Further, Fig. 5 and Fig. 6 is please referred to, a kind of specific reality as enhanced corrugated steel provided by the utility model Mode is applied, the end of plate body 1 is additionally provided with the retaining mechanism 7 for fixed plate body 1 and adjacent plate body 1, the setting of retaining mechanism 7 Keep the fixation between two adjacent plate bodies 1 stronger, keeps installing and using for the enhanced corrugated steel of the utility model more convenient fast It is prompt.
Further, referring to Fig. 5,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ula, retaining mechanism 7 includes the fixing seat 71 that the end of plate body 1 is arranged in, is arranged in fixing seat 71 and one end and fixing seat 71 Hinged lock handle 72 is arranged on lock handle 72 and the locking link 73 and setting hinged with 72 middle part of lock handle exist The end of adjacent plate body 1 is used for the locking hook 74 fixed with locking link 73 will consolidate when two adjacent plate bodys 1 are fixed Determine the inside that plate 6 is placed into fixed groove 5, locking link 73 is put into locking pipe trench, lock handle 72 is then pulled, it will It locks 73 link of link to lock in early locking hook 74, retaining mechanism 7 adopts the structure quick secured, the installation side that is fixed conveniently Just, convenient for the installation and removal of two adjacent plate bodys 1.
Further, referring to Fig. 5,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ula is additionally provided with the mounting plate 8 for installation locking link 73 and fixing seat 71, locking link 73 and fixing seat 71 on plate body 1 It is fixed on mounting plate 8 by fastening screw 76, the fixed form of mounting plate 8 and plate body 1 is welding, on plate body 1 Fixed mounting plate 8 is set, eliminates the out-of-flatness in shape of the first ripple 2 and the second ripple 3 on plate body 1, makes fixing seat 71 With locking hook 74 it is easier for installation securely.
Further, referring to Fig. 6,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ula, retaining mechanism 7 are the clamping groove 75 being arranged along the length direction of fixed groove 5, and clamping groove 75 is that horizontal basal plane is U-shaped Strip structure, two insides of clamping groove 75 are fixed on the side of fixed groove 5 and fixing insertion 6 respectively, in two plates When body 1 is installed, after fixing insertion 6 is placed in 5 inside of fixed groove, the inside of clamping groove 75 is snapped fit into fixed groove respectively 5 and fixing insertion 6 side, prevent fixing insertion 6 from deviating from inside fixed groove 5, make fixed groove 5 and fixing insertion 6 Between fixation it is stronger.
Further, referring to Fig. 6,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ula is additionally provided with the fastening screw 76 for being fixed to clamping groove 75 on fixed groove 5, fastening screw in clamping groove 75 76 are arranged through clamping groove 75 and are screwed with fixed groove 5, and the setting of fastening screw 76 makes clamping groove 75 can be with It is tightly secured to the outside of fixed groove 5, the threaded hole for installing fastening screw 76 is additionally provided on fixed groove 5, tightly Gu screw 76 is screwed with fixed groove 5, convenient for the dismounting of clamping groove 75.
Further, referring to Fig. 6, a kind of specific embodiment party as enhanced corrugated steel provided by the utility model Formula, several fastening screws 76 are uniformly arranged along the length direction of clamping groove 75, are provided in clamping groove 75 for fastening spiral shell 76 screw via holes that are passing through and matching with 76 position of fastening screw are followed closely, fastening screw 76 is arranged using such mode makes card It connects groove 75 and the connection of fixed groove 5 is stronger, while also making the fixation between two plate bodys 1 stronger, increase this The safety of utility model.
